School Overview

Pittsburg Senior High School is a public school located in Pittsburg, California. It is a school in Pittsburg Unified School District district.

According to the California state assessment result, 20% of students are proficient in Math learning and 34% of students are proficient in English/language arts learning.

It has 3,524 students through grade 9 to 12. The students to teacher ratio is 22 to 1 where a total of 161 teachers are teaching for the school.

Student Population

A total of 3,524 students are attending Pittsburg Senior High School. By gender, there are 1,796 and 1,728 female students at the school.

Teachers & Staffs

Total 161 full-time (or equivalent) teachers work for Pittsburg Senior High School and the students to teacher ratio is 22 to 1. 88.2% of teachers are certified. 87.0% of teachers have 3 or more years teaching experiences.

Advanced Placement Programs

Pittsburg Senior High School offers 17 advanced placement (AP) programs. Total 820 students are enrolled in at least one (1) AP programs. 531 students are participating the SAT and/or ACT test program at Pittsburg Senior High School.
